The Evolution of Sarajevo's Urban Art Scene
Sarajevo’s street art reflects its complex past and vibrant present. Much art emerged after the devastating 1990s siege. Artists used walls to express pain, hope, and resilience. This transformed cityscapes into open-air canvases.
Early works often carried strong political or social messages. They served as memorials and calls for peace. This raw, emotional art spoke volumes without words. Many pieces offered solace to residents.
Over time, the scene evolved beyond wartime narratives. International artists collaborated with local talents. Festivals like Obojena EHO brought new styles to the city. These events fostered a diverse and dynamic art community.
Today, Sarajevo boasts a rich tapestry of street art. You will find everything from elaborate murals to subtle stencils. It is a city where every corner might hold a new discovery. This art truly captures the city's unique spirit. Look for these Sarajevo hidden gems during your visit.
Top Neighborhoods for Finding Sarajevo Street Art
Exploring Sarajevo's street art requires knowing where to look. Different districts offer distinct artistic vibes. Each area provides a unique perspective on the city's urban canvas.
Old Town (Stari Grad): While historic, it holds charming, smaller pieces. Look for intricate stencils and paste-ups. These works blend seamlessly with ancient architecture. They offer a quiet contrast to the bustling bazaars.
Grbavica: This neighborhood is rich with powerful, thought-provoking murals. Many pieces here narrate post-war life and community rebuilding. Larger, more prominent artworks dominate its walls. Consider a dedicated walk through this area.
Marijin Dvor: Expect a mix of modern and commercial art here. You will find contemporary pieces near newer buildings. This area showcases Sarajevo’s forward-looking artistic trends. It is a great spot for diverse styles.
Other areas, like the area around the Olympic Village, also feature significant art. These locations often host larger, more ambitious projects.
